#821499 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#821499 is composed of 51% red, 7.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 289.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 33.9%. #821499 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#050033.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#821499 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#821499 has RGB values of R:130, G:20,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8524953.

Hex triplet 821499 #821499
RGB Decimal 130, 20, 153 rgb(130,20,153)
RGB Percent 51, 7.8, 60 rgb(51%,7.8%,60%)
CMYK 15, 87, 0, 40
HSL 289.6°, 76.9, 33.9 hsl(289.6,76.9%,33.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 289.6°, 86.9, 60
Web Safe 990099 #990099
CIE-LAB 33.021, 60.132, -46.757
XYZ 15.205, 7.547, 30.791
xyY 0.284, 0.141, 7.547
CIE-LCH 33.021, 76.172, 322.132
CIE-LUV 33.021, 33.329, -68.981
Hunter-Lab 27.471, 50.723, -47.224
Binary 10000010, 00010100, 10011001

Shades and Tints of #821499

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020e is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.
